Good for You Fried Chicken

Fried chicken you don't have to feel guilty about.

Ingredients

Directions

  1. Cut the chicken breast into bite sized pieces and do not dry after cutting. The juices from the chicken will be used to hold the breading.
  2. Crush the Melba into a breading consistency in the blender.
  3. Put the Melba crumbs in a Ziploc bag and add half of the chicken.
  4. Seal the bag and shake to evenly coat all chicken pieces.
  5. Heat the olive oil in a medium-sized skillet and add the coated chicken.
  6. Add the other half of the chicken to the Ziploc bag and coat it the same way.
  7. Cook all of the chicken until it is done all the way through.

Nutrition summary:

There are 326 calories in 1 serving of Good for You Fried Chicken.
Calorie break-down: 33% fat, 15% carbs, 52% protein.
